At least 133 people died in a massacre at a concert hall in Moscow on Friday night in what was the deadliest terror attack on Russian soil in over a decade. Islamic State Khorasan (ISIS-K), a terrorist group based in Afghanistan, claimed responsibility for the carnage. The ISIS branch claimed responsibility for the massacre in a statement posted on affiliated social media channels, although neither the Kremlin nor Russian security services have officially assigned blame for the attack. A U.S. intelligence official, meanwhile, told The Associated Press that U.S. intelligence agencies had confirmed that ISIS was responsible for the attack....
